About Canva
Canva is a fantastic online design platform that makes it super easy for users to whip up resumes, presentations, and social media graphics. It’s well-loved for its intuitive drag-and-drop editor and stunning design templates. However, while Canva shines in creating eye-catching visuals, it doesn’t quite hit the mark when it comes to professional resume optimization or ATS-friendly formatting, which can be a drawback for those on the job hunt.

Which One Is Right for You?
If your primary goal is to create visually striking designs—whether they’re social media posts, portfolios, or creative resumes—Canva is an excellent option. Its drag-and-drop editor and the freedom to experiment with visuals and colors make it ideal for those who enjoy getting creative. However, when it comes to putting together a professional, job-ready resume, Canva’s focus on aesthetics can sometimes hinder you, especially with ATS systems that find it challenging to interpret image-heavy formats.
